Responsibilities

  • Executes payments and performs payment team tasks on demand
  • Collects, analyzes and interprets financial and operating data for assigned business units
  • Provide regular feedback and performance review for up to 3 direct reports
  • Participate in preparing and providing trainings, work schedulers
  • Provides decision support to business management through the presentation of tools, models, data analysis, and dashboards. May assist in development and/or creation of these tools
  • Prepares reports and analyses in support of monthly, quarterly and annual financial close processes and ongoing financial activities
  • Performs variance analysis and investigates irregularities; makes recommendations to correct inaccuracies
  • Principle Finance Coordinator prepares accurate, transparent and timely financial reports and assists with financial analysis to support management in the decision making process. Assists in all phases of the payment process

About Thermo Fisher Scientific

Thermo Fisher Scientific offers a variety of products and services that support scientific research and healthcare, including laboratory equipment, reagents, and software solutions. Their products are used in applications like protein biology, real-time PCR, and sequencing, serving clients such as academic institutions and pharmaceutical companies. Unlike competitors, Thermo Fisher emphasizes customer support and education, helping clients optimize their experiments. The company's goal is to be a leading provider of life sciences solutions that contribute to a healthier and safer world.
